What is a symptom that may indicate the presence of rosacea?

Explanation:
Redness and flushing are hallmark symptoms of rosacea, a chronic skin condition that primarily affects the face. Individuals with rosacea often experience episodes of facial redness, which may vary in intensity, along with flushing that can occur with emotional responses, spicy foods, or temperature changes. This symptom reflects the underlying vascular changes associated with rosacea, as the small blood vessels in the skin may become more visible and prone to dilation. In contrast, other symptoms listed such as itching, formation of blisters, and scaly patches are more indicative of different skin conditions. Itching, while present in numerous dermatological issues, is not characteristic of rosacea. Similarly, blister formation and the presence of scaly patches are often associated with conditions such as eczema or psoriasis rather than rosacea. Thus, the recognition of redness and flushing is critical for identifying the presence of rosacea.

Exam Format

Understanding the format of the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am is crucial for successful preparation:

  • Multiple-Choice Questions: The exam predominantly consists of multiple-choice questions, testing a broad range of knowledge in esthetics.
  • Practical Skills Assessment: In addition to theoretical questions, candidates must demonstrate their expertise through a practical examination, showcasing skills in skincare treatments and practices.
  • Time Allocation: The written portion typically lasts two hours, while the practical examination varies depending on the number of skills tested.
  • Passing Score: Candidates must achieve a minimum score of 75% to pass the exam and qualify for licensing.

What to Expect on the Exam

The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am covers various topics essential to esthetic practices:

Core Topics

  • Anatomy and Physiology: Understanding skin structure, cell functions, and basic bodily systems.
  • Safety and Sanitation: Knowledge of state laws regarding sanitation, disinfection, and handling of tools and products.
  • Skin Analysis and Consultation: Skills in identifying skin types, conditions, and appropriate treatment plans.
  • Hair Removal: Techniques like waxing and tweezing; understanding hair growth cycles.
  • Facial Treatments: Proficiency in facial techniques, exfoliation, and use of various skincare products.
  • Makeup Application: Basic principles and techniques for applying makeup, including color theory and facial symmetry.

Practical Skills

During the practical examination, you will be assessed on your ability to effectively perform treatments while maintaining safety and professionalism. This section includes:

  1. Facial Treatments
  2. Hair Removal Techniques
  3. Skin Analysis
  4. Makeup Application

How do I apply for the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am?

To apply for the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am, you must complete an esthetics program from an approved school. You'll then submit your application to the Utah Division of Occupational and Professional Licensing, including transcripts and fees. Make sure to also check specific requirements and deadlines.

What is the passing score for the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am?

The passing score for the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am is typically set at 75%. Achieving this score is essential for obtaining your esthetics license. Regularly reviewing exam materials and taking simulated tests can greatly enhance your chances of success on the big day.

What are the eligibility requirements for taking the Utah Basic Esthetics State Board Exam?

Candidates must be at least 18 years old and have completed a state-approved esthetics program, typically requiring at least 600 training hours. Documenting your education is important when applying. Checking the latest eligibility guidelines ensures that you're well-prepared for the exam.
